Recognizing the <strong>Early Signs of Hepatitis<\/strong> and consulting the experienced gastroenterologists and liver specialists at <strong>Accord Superspeciality Hospital<\/strong> can help prevent irreversible liver damage and ensure timely, appropriate treatment for better long-term health outcomes.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\" style=\"font-size:20px\"><strong>What is Hepatitis?<\/strong><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Hepatitis refers to inflammation of the liver. It can be caused by viral infections (Hepatitis A, B, C, D, and E), excessive alcohol consumption, certain medications, autoimmune diseases, or metabolic conditions such as fatty liver disease.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Not every patient experiences severe symptoms immediately. In fact, many people with chronic hepatitis feel completely healthy until the disease has already progressed. This is why recognizing even mild <strong>Hepatitis Symptoms<\/strong> is so important.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\" style=\"font-size:20px\"><strong>10 Early Signs of Hepatitis You Should Never Ignore<\/strong><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\" style=\"font-size:18px\"><strong>1. Persistent Fatigue<\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">One of the earliest and most overlooked symptoms is unusual tiredness.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">If you constantly feel exhausted despite adequate sleep and rest, your liver may not be functioning efficiently. Persistent fatigue lasting several weeks deserves medical evaluation, especially when accompanied by other symptoms.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\" style=\"font-size:18px\"><strong>2. Loss of Appetite<\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">A healthy appetite usually reflects a healthy digestive system. When inflammation affects the liver, patients often notice reduced hunger or feel full after eating only small amounts.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Many people ignore this symptom, assuming it is due to stress or indigestion.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\" style=\"font-size:18px\"><strong>3. Nausea or Digestive Discomfort<\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Early hepatitis frequently causes mild digestive problems such as nausea, bloating, vomiting, or stomach discomfort.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Because these symptoms resemble acidity or food poisoning, they are often overlooked. If digestive symptoms persist, consult a doctor rather than relying on self-medication.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\" style=\"font-size:18px\"><strong>4. Pain or Heaviness in the Upper Right Abdomen<\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The liver is located beneath the right side of the rib cage.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Inflammation may cause: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li>Mild pain<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Pressure<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Tenderness<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>A feeling of heaviness<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Although the discomfort is usually not severe, persistent pain should never be ignored.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\" style=\"font-size:18px\"><strong>5. Dark-Colored Urine<\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">One of the classic <strong>Early Signs of Hepatitis<\/strong> is urine that becomes unusually dark despite drinking enough water.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">This occurs because bilirubin levels rise when the liver cannot process waste products effectively.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\" style=\"font-size:18px\"><strong>6. Yellowing of the Eyes and Skin (Jaundice)<\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Jaundice develops when bilirubin accumulates in the bloodstream.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Patients may notice: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li>Yellow eyes<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Yellow skin<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Dark urine<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Pale stools<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Jaundice always requires immediate medical attention and should never be considered a minor issue.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\" style=\"font-size:18px\"><strong>7. Pale or Clay-Colored Stools<\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Healthy bile gives stools their normal brown color.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">When liver inflammation interferes with bile flow, stools may appear pale, grey, or clay-colored. Although many patients ignore this change, it can be an important clue that the liver is under stress.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\" style=\"font-size:18px\"><strong>8. Itchy Skin<\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Generalized itching without any visible rash can occur when bile salts accumulate beneath the skin due to impaired liver function.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Persistent itching, especially when associated with jaundice or dark urine, should be evaluated promptly.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\" style=\"font-size:18px\"><strong>9. Mild Fever and Body Aches<\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Viral hepatitis may initially resemble the flu.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Symptoms may include: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li>Mild fever<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Muscle pain<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Joint aches<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Weakness<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">If these symptoms continue beyond a few days or are accompanied by digestive complaints, further evaluation is recommended.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\" style=\"font-size:18px\"><strong>10. Unexplained Weight Loss<\/strong><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Liver inflammation affects digestion, metabolism, and nutrient absorption.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">If you are losing weight unintentionally along with fatigue or loss of appetite, consult a liver specialist without delay.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\" style=\"font-size:20px\"><strong>Who Should Be More Careful?<\/strong><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Certain individuals have a higher risk of developing hepatitis, including: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li>People with diabetes<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Individuals with fatty liver disease<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Heavy alcohol consumers<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Healthcare workers<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>People with multiple sexual partners<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Those who share needles or syringes<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Individuals who received unscreened blood transfusions<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>People with a family history of chronic liver disease<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">If you belong to any of these groups, regular liver screening is highly recommended.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\" style=\"font-size:20px\"><strong>How is Hepatitis Diagnosed?<\/strong><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">As liver specialists, we do not rely on symptoms alone. Accurate diagnosis requires appropriate investigations, which may include: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li>Liver Function Tests (LFT)<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Viral Hepatitis Profile<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Complete Blood Tests<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Ultrasound of the Abdomen<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>FibroScan for liver fibrosis assessment<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Additional imaging or liver biopsy when necessary<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Early diagnosis allows treatment to begin before permanent liver damage develops.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\" style=\"font-size:20px\"><strong>Expert Advice from a Gastroenterologist<\/strong><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">One of the biggest mistakes patients make is waiting for jaundice before consulting a doctor. In reality, hepatitis can silently damage the liver for months or even years before jaundice appears.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">If you experience ongoing fatigue, appetite loss, persistent nausea, dark urine, or unexplained abdominal discomfort for more than a week, it is advisable to undergo a liver evaluation. Early intervention can prevent complications such as cirrhosis, liver failure, and liver cancer.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\" style=\"font-size:20px\"><strong>Can Hepatitis Be Treated?<\/strong><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Yes. The treatment depends on the underlying cause.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Some forms of viral hepatitis resolve on their own with supportive care, while others require antiviral medications and long-term monitoring. Lifestyle changes, avoiding alcohol, maintaining a healthy weight, and regular follow-up are also essential parts of treatment.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">If you are looking for <strong><a href=\"https:\/\/accordhospitals.co.in\/specialities\/gastroenterology-hepatology-service\/hepatitis-treatment-in-faridabad-india\">Hepatitis Treatment in Faridabad<\/a><\/strong>, early consultation with an experienced liver specialist ensures timely diagnosis, personalized treatment, and better long-term outcomes.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\" style=\"font-size:20px\"><strong>How to Protect Your Liver<\/strong><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Preventing hepatitis is often easier than treating advanced liver disease. What are the earliest symptoms of hepatitis?<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The earliest symptoms may include fatigue, loss of appetite, nausea, abdominal discomfort, dark urine, and mild fever. Some people may not experience any symptoms initially.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>2. Can hepatitis be cured?<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Many types of hepatitis can be effectively treated, and some, such as Hepatitis C, are often curable with modern antiviral medications. Early diagnosis greatly improves treatment outcomes.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>3. Is hepatitis contagious?<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Certain types, including Hepatitis A, B, and C, are infectious but spread in different ways. Vaccination, safe hygiene practices, and avoiding exposure to infected blood or bodily fluids can reduce the risk.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>4.
